Interest on refund due to error on the part of officer - As the amount of interest is being paid out of public exchequer, the Chief Principal Commissioner in-charge of Circle 3 (2), Mumbai shall hold an enquiry as to why the order u/s. 5(2) read with 6 of the DTVSV Act was not passed till 21st June 2022 and why the refund amount was not paid until 26th May 2023, identify where the fault was and may take such steps as available in law including recovering the interest paid to Petitioner from the erring officer (s). - HC
